The distance form Lloydminster to High Prairie is about \(600\) km. Does this mean that the distance from High Prairie to Lloydminster is \(–600\) km?

Sometimes the size of a number is more important than its sign. For example, a negative sign is not required to convey the distance between two cities. When only the size of a number is required, an absolute value can be used.
